.y5pnLW_modalOverlay{z-index:10000;background:#000000b3;justify-content:center;align-items:center;animation:.3s ease-in-out y5pnLW_fadeIn;display:flex;position:fixed;inset:0}@keyframes y5pnLW_fadeIn{0%{opacity:0}to{opacity:1}}.y5pnLW_modalContent{text-align:center;background:linear-gradient(135deg,#fff 0%,#f9fafb 100%);border-radius:20px;width:90%;max-width:500px;padding:48px 40px;animation:.4s ease-out y5pnLW_slideUp;box-shadow:0 20px 60px #0000004d}@keyframes y5pnLW_slideUp{0%{opacity:0;transform:translateY(30px)}to{opacity:1;transform:translateY(0)}}.y5pnLW_successIcon{color:#fff;background:linear-gradient(135deg,#10b981 0%,#059669 100%);border-radius:50%;justify-content:center;align-items:center;width:80px;height:80px;margin:0 auto 24px;font-size:48px;animation:.5s cubic-bezier(.34,1.56,.64,1) y5pnLW_scaleIn;display:flex}@keyframes y5pnLW_scaleIn{0%{transform:scale(0)}to{transform:scale(1)}}.y5pnLW_title{color:#000;letter-spacing:-.5px;margin:0 0 16px;font-size:28px;font-weight:800}.y5pnLW_message{color:#666;margin:0 0 24px;font-size:16px;line-height:1.6}.y5pnLW_orderInfo{background:#f3f4f6;border-radius:12px;justify-content:center;align-items:center;gap:12px;margin-bottom:32px;padding:16px 20px;display:flex}.y5pnLW_label{color:#666;font-size:14px;font-weight:600}.y5pnLW_value{color:#000;background:#fff;border:1px solid #e5e7eb;border-radius:6px;padding:4px 8px;font-family:Courier New,monospace;font-size:14px;font-weight:700}.y5pnLW_timerSection{background:linear-gradient(135deg,#eff6ff 0%,#dbeafe 100%);border:2px solid #93c5fd;border-radius:16px;margin:32px 0;padding:24px}.y5pnLW_timerLabel{color:#0c4a6e;margin-bottom:12px;font-size:14px;font-weight:600}.y5pnLW_timer{color:#0369a1;letter-spacing:2px;margin:16px 0;font-family:Courier New,monospace;font-size:56px;font-weight:800;animation:1s ease-in-out infinite y5pnLW_pulse}@keyframes y5pnLW_pulse{0%,to{opacity:1}50%{opacity:.7}}.y5pnLW_timerSubtext{color:#0c4a6e;margin-top:12px;font-size:13px}.y5pnLW_buttonGroup{flex-direction:column;gap:12px;margin:32px 0;display:flex}.y5pnLW_primaryButton{color:#fff;cursor:pointer;background:linear-gradient(135deg,#000 0%,#1f2937 100%);border:none;border-radius:12px;width:100%;padding:14px 24px;font-size:16px;font-weight:700;transition:all .3s;box-shadow:0 4px 12px #0003}.y5pnLW_primaryButton:hover{transform:translateY(-2px);box-shadow:0 6px 20px #0000004d}.y5pnLW_primaryButton:active{transform:translateY(0)}.y5pnLW_secondaryButton{color:#000;cursor:pointer;background:0 0;border:2px solid #d1d5db;border-radius:12px;width:100%;padding:14px 24px;font-size:16px;font-weight:700;transition:all .3s}.y5pnLW_secondaryButton:hover{background:#f9fafb;border-color:#9ca3af}.y5pnLW_secondaryButton:active{transform:scale(.98)}.y5pnLW_footerNote{text-align:left;background:#f0fdf4;border-left:4px solid #10b981;border-radius:12px;padding:16px}.y5pnLW_footerNote p{color:#15803d;margin:0;font-size:13px;line-height:1.5}@media (width<=640px){.y5pnLW_modalContent{padding:32px 24px}.y5pnLW_title{font-size:24px}.y5pnLW_timer{letter-spacing:1px;font-size:48px}.y5pnLW_buttonGroup{flex-direction:column}}